DISCUSSION / BACKGROUND
On October 24, 2023 (Item 28, Legistar 23-1855), the Board of Supervisors approved Subdivision Map Amendment (“Amendment”) TM-C23-0001 for APN 034-552-004-000 at a publicly noticed hearing. The Amendment was requested by Melissa and Gary Whitehouse (Owners) in order to develop a two-car garage, providing covered parking for two vehicles. The Amendment reduces the front yard setback on the property from the standard 20 feet to 10 feet; there is no reduction in the side and rear setbacks. This site is limited in locations on which to place a structure to provide covered parking due to excessively steep slopes, and feasible alternative locations for the garage do not exist. Covered parking is a reasonable use of the land due to winter snowstorms. The Amendment was found consistent with the policies of the General Plan, and Planning staff recommended approval of the Amendment.

The Conditions for Approval for the Amendment include the following Condition 8: “Prior to Issuance of Building Permits, the applicant shall execute a hold harmless and indemnification agreement protecting the County from liability arising as a result of the approval of this setback variance.” The County requires property owners who are granted a reduced setback above 3000 feet elevation (snow removal areas) to execute a hold harmless and indemnification agreement to ensure that the County is protected if any structures constructed in the area are damaged due to County snow removal operations.
